The following are summaries of ordinances adopted by Canton City Council on May 18, 2026. The complete text of the ordinances may be obtained for 10 cents per page or viewed free at the office of the Clerk of Council in City Hall, 218 Cleve. Ave. S.W., Canton, Ohio 44702, during non-holiday weekdays from 8:00 a.m. to 4:30 p.m.
Ordinance No. 81/2026
Appropriation Ord. No. 51/2026 is amended by making the supplemental appropriation of $40,000 from the Unappropriated Balance of 2318 HIV Prevention Fund. Adopted as an emergency.
Ordinance No. 82/2026
Council consents to Stark County’s Community Reinvestment Area (CRA) Tax Abatement in the Perry-Canton Joint Economic Development District Contract 22-01 (Faircrest JEDD). Adopted as an emergency.
Ordinance No. 83/2026
Council authorizes a starting annual salary of $95,500 for Shaun Runion for the temporary position of Deputy Auditor III in the Auditor’s Office until the current Deputy Auditor III retires. Council also authorizes granting Mr. Runion four weeks of vacation upon hire and four weeks of vacation annually until his time of service with Canton reaches the standard vacation schedule. Adopted as an emergency.
Ordinance No. 84/2026
Appropriation Ord. No. 51/2026 is amended by making the supplemental appropriations of $98,818.75 from the Unappropriated Balance (UB) of 4568 11th St Improvement Fund and $189,683.50 from the UB of 2175 Comprehensive Plan and the appropriation reductions of $98,818.75 from 5446 11th St Improvement Proj – Other to UB of 5446 11th St. Improvement Fund and $800,000 from 5501 Norman Ave NW Swr Project – Other & $600,000 from 5501 Colonial Blvd Recon Ph 2 Proj – Other to UB of 5501 Storm Water Drainage Fund. Adopted as an emergency.
Ordinance No. 85/2026
The Mayor or Service Director is authorized to: advertise, receive bids, award, and execute all contracts necessary for the Mount Vernon Area Water Main Replacement & Sewer Improvements Project; alternatively enter into all contracts utilizing any procurement process authorized by law; and receive a grant from the Ohio Public Works Commission (OPWC) in the amount of $600,000 and a zero percent interest loan from the OPWC in the amount of $900,000 for this Project. The Auditor is authorized to pay all moral obligations for contract change orders that are otherwise approved by the Board of Control pursuant to Canton Codified Ordinance 105.14 within the established dollar amount thresholds for the Project. The Auditor is authorized to establish the 5259 Mount Vernon Area Water Main Replacement and Sewer Improvements Project Fund to receive all loan, grant and revenue proceeds and track project expenditures and appropriate the total OPWC funding amount of $1,500,000 when received. Adopted as an emergency.
Ordinance No. 86/2026
The Mayor or Service Director is authorized to: advertise, receive bids, award, and execute all contracts necessary for the Croydon Dr NW and Brookpark Cir NW Area Water Main Replacement Project; alternatively enter into all contracts utilizing any procurement process authorized by law; and receive a grant from the Ohio Public Works Commission (OPWC) in the amount of $750,000 and a zero percent interest loan from the OPWC in the amount of $750,000 for this Project. The Auditor is authorized to pay all moral obligations for contract change orders that are otherwise approved by the Board of Control pursuant to Canton Codified Ordinance 105.14 within the established dollar amount thresholds for the Project. The Auditor is authorized to establish the 5258 Croydon Dr NW and Brookpark Cir NW Area Water Main Replacement Project Fund to receive all loan, grant and revenue proceeds and track project expenditures and appropriate the total OPWC funding amount of $1,500,000 when received. Appropriation Ord. No. 51/2026 is amended by making the supplemental appropriations of $1,500,000 from the Unappropriated Balance (UB) of 5258 Croydon Dr/Brookpark Cir Water Main Replacement Project Fund and $1,500,000 from the UB of 5201 Water Fund. Adopted as an emergency.
